Sanor

Gujarat — Dabhoi, Vadodara • Rural
Sanor is a rural settlement in Dabhoi, Vadodara, Gujarat. It has a population of 1,258 in about 296 households (avg size: 4.25). Approximate literacy: 73.69%.
